About Malabar 2036

The size of Malabar is approximately 3.7 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 13.2% of total area. The population of Malabar in 2011 was 4,936 people. By 2016 the population was 5,433 showing a population growth of 10.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Malabar is 40-49 years. Households in Malabar are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Malabar work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 60.2% of the homes in Malabar were owner-occupied compared with 62.5% in 2016.
